This NSN is assigned to Item Name Code (INC) 18149. [A METAL OR PLASTIC SHIELD LOCATED ON THE FACE SIDES OF A BALL OR ROLLER BEARING, PRIMARILY DESIGNED TO PREVENT FOREIGN SUBSTANCES FROM ENTERING THE INTERNAL CONSTRUCTION OF THE BEARING.].
